The Importance of Cleaning Techniques
Different cleaning techniques can either enhance or deteriorate indoor air quality. By grasping these methods, we can make better choices that directly affect our well-being. Key factors to consider include:
- Type of Products Used: The cleaning agents chosen are fundamental. Traditional chemical cleaners can introduce volatile organic compounds (VOCs) into the air, which can lead to headaches, skin irritations, and even long-term respiratory issues. In contrast, eco-friendly cleaners, which are often made from natural ingredients, can effectively clean surfaces while minimizing toxic residues, making them a safer choice for households, especially those with young children or elderly members.
- Methods Employed: The technique used also matters. For instance, vacuuming with a high-efficiency particulate air (HEPA) filter can effectively capture dust mites, pet dander, and allergens, thereby improving IAQ. In contrast, a simple broom may merely stir up dust, leading to further contamination of the air.
- Frequency of Cleaning: Regular cleaning routines are pivotal in managing dust and allergen accumulation. Consistent vacuuming and mopping help to keep surfaces clear and improve air circulation in the home. It’s advisable for households to establish a cleaning schedule that accommodates the dusty environment typical in regions of Nigeria.

The Role of Cleaning Products in Air Quality
One of the most pressing considerations when discussing cleaning techniques is the choice of cleaning products. Conventional cleaners often contain harsh chemicals that release volatile organic compounds (VOCs) into the atmosphere. These VOCs can lead to a host of health concerns, including eye irritation, headaches, and respiratory problems. In Nigeria, where air quality can already be compromised due to external pollutants, the addition of such chemicals can create a precarious situation for families.
Conversely, eco-friendly cleaning products provide a safer alternative. These products, often derived from natural sources, not only effectively remove dirt and grime but also significantly minimize the release of harmful substances into the air. For instance, using baking soda or vinegar as natural cleaning alternatives can help maintain a clean environment without the accompanying health risks associated with traditional cleaning agents.
Cleaning Techniques That Enhance IAQ
Besides the products employed, the technique used plays a vital role in determining indoor air quality. Here are some techniques that can improve IAQ in Nigerian households:
- Vacuuming with HEPA Filters: High-efficiency particulate air (HEPA) filters trap minute particles like dust, mold spores, and dander that contribute to poor air quality. Regular vacuuming with a device equipped with a HEPA filter can dramatically reduce these contaminants.
- Mopping with Water and Natural Cleaners: Mopping floors with just water or natural solutions can effectively remove dust without stirring it back into the air, unlike traditional methods that may simply redistribute particles.
- Dusting with Microfiber Cloths: Using microfiber cloths helps to trap dust and allergens more efficiently than traditional dusters, preventing them from re-entering the air. This approach ensures that surfaces remain clean while promoting better air quality.

Electrostatic Cleaning: A Game-Changer for IAQ
One revolutionary method gaining traction is electrostatic cleaning. This technique uses positively charged particles to attract negatively charged dirt and dust, effectively removing contaminants from surfaces and upholstery. Research shows that electrostatic cleaning can eliminate up to 99% of dust and allergens, making it an ideal choice for households suffering from allergies or respiratory issues. In the context of Nigeria, where dust storms can significantly impact air quality, electrostatic cleaning provides a way to combat the buildup of particulates that hinder healthy living environments.
Steam Cleaning: The Power of Heat
Another effective strategy is the use of steam cleaning as a chemical-free cleaning option. Steam cleaning employs high temperatures to kill bacteria, viruses, and allergens on surfaces, dramatically reducing the number of harmful particles released into the air. This technique is particularly beneficial in combating mold and mildew that thrives in humid environments, common in coastal regions of Nigeria. In homes where traditional cleaning methods may exacerbate these problems, steam cleaning emerges as a suitable alternative.
Enhanced Ventilation Techniques
Proper ventilation is pivotal in maintaining good IAQ. While cleaning removes dust and pollutants, effective ventilation ensures that fresh air circulates and limits indoor air contamination. Employing exhaust fans in kitchens and bathrooms, utilizing window ventilation during cooler parts of the day, and installing air purifiers with HEPA filters can work synergistically with cleaning efforts. For instance, in highly populated cities like Lagos, where urban pollution intertwines with indoor air issues, ensuring adequate ventilation becomes a dual-purpose initiative: it maintains cleanliness while promoting healthy air circulation.
